  1. 1 Whether Business Partners Ltd, as mortgagee with a perfected notarial bond and power of attorney, has locus standi to oppose summary judgment on behalf of the mortgagor.
  2. 2 Whether the power of attorney granted to Business Partners Ltd extends to resisting eviction and raising substantive defences available to the mortgagor.
  3. 3 Whether the directors' personal concession of judgment binds the company in opposition to summary judgment.

Ratio Decidendi

Business Partners Ltd, as mortgagee with a perfected notarial bond and power of attorney, does not have locus standi to oppose summary judgment on behalf of the first defendant in these proceedings. The power of attorney was granted for purposes of taking possession and realising pledged goods, not for conducting litigation on behalf of the company. The directors' personal concessions do not bind the company unless made in its name. Business Partners Ltd is not a party to the proceedings and has misconstrued its mandate. Court Disposition

Summary judgment granted in favour of the plaintiffs; Business Partners Ltd found not authorised to act; costs awarded against Business Partners Ltd.

Orders

  • Business Partners Ltd is not authorised to act in this matter and is not properly before Court.
  • Business Partners Ltd to pay all costs associated with the opposition of the application for summary judgment.
